Description
Seeking bilingual (English/Spanish) Outreach Worker for Migrant/Seasonal Farm Worker Program at on of our family practice clinics. The location is to be determined. 
LPN or MA preferred, but not required. 


Successful candidate must demonstrate the Rural Health Group Core Competencies, which include:
  1. Good Judgment
  2. Communication/Customer Service/Teamwork
  3. Passion
  4. Honesty
  5. Responsibility
  6. Job-Specific Skill Set

Requirements
  • MUST BE BILINGUAL AND PROFICIENT IN SPANISH TO ENGLISH AND ENGLISH TO SPANISH TRANSLATION - THIS IS A REQUIREMENT FOR THIS POSITION
  • LPN License, CMA, or MA preferred
  • High school diploma or GED
  • Must be able to sit and/or stand for long periods of time
  • Must be able to withstand all outside climate variables (e.g. heat, farmland, etc.)
  • Must be able to work evenings and weekends as necessary
  • Excellent organizational, telephone and communication skills
  • Excellent leadership and teamwork skills
  • Ability to multi-task and work efficiently in a potentially stressful environment
  • Ability to apply good judgment when carrying out responsibilities
  • Pleasant, professional approach; must be able to work well with the public and provide excellent internal and external customer service
  • Ability to establish and maintain positive, effective, professional relationships with patients, providers, coworkers, and superiors
  • Possess knowledge of modern office equipment and Microsoft Office software programs
  • Basic computer skills; must be able to quickly learn to use eClinicalWorks electronic health record system
  • Successful completion of background check (requiring social security number, date of birth, and driver's license number) and language assessment are required before an offer of employment can be made
  • All offers of employment are contingent upon passing post-offer, pre-hire drug screen
